Retiring early sounds like a good dream but trust me its hard to walk away from a busy practice. Its over forty years since I started Dental school and I am in my early sixties. Some things you may not be considering....Being a dentist affords one a modicum of prestige and a purpose in life. You also get real good at it after doing it for so many years. Also you have developed long term relationships with many patients who have come to depend on you and really fear your leaving. Sooner or later you have to go but forty is real early to walk away.
